would there be any red flag, so to speak, other than file size, to tell me I've found what I'm looking for?Not knowing the program, I don't know what it might name its temporary files, if any, so size would be the best indicator.
Is there any particular place I should look for the temporary fileWell, there are standard places where Unix puts temporary files, /tmp and /var/tmp, but you can't navigate to these by icon since they are normally invisible. However, in WhatSize …
Click on the Folder icon, then (with cursor already in the Search box) type '/'. A sheet with "Go to the folder" drops down. Complete the path to say "/tmp" and click "Go", when you'll get a column view of the contents which you can navigate normally, then "Open" to see details. You can do the same with "/var/tmp". Probably the files you see here will be quite small, but you may be lucky.

    Agapyla, two possible reasons you can't see the .idlk files. One, you're looking in the wrong place, or two, your OS doesn't consider .idlk files to be "system files."
    Option 1: In InCopy or InDesign, click inside the story you're locked out of, and open the Links panel. That story will be highlighted. Right-click on the highlighted story and choose Reveal in Finder (or Reveal in Explorer if you're on Windows).  That will bring you to the folder where the InCopy story (ICML) is. It is inside that same folder where you'll find the IDLK file.  A story's IDLK file is always at the same level as its ICML file. It might be at the top or bottom of the list of files in that folder if you're viewing them as a list sorted alphabetically. So scroll through.
    Option 2: See if there's a setting in your OS to view "invisible" files, or Google for a utility.  I think "system" and "invisible" are the same, but maybe not.  Personally I use my FTP program which lets you see your local hard drive on one side of the window and the remote server on the other side. The FTP program defaults to showing *all* files on both sides. So for me it's a quickie way to see the IDLK files. The IDLK files begin with characters that force the OS to not show them, like a period or a tilde.
    Honestly, if you're seeing a slash through a pencil icon, that file is locked, so there's an IDLK file somewhere. That's the only way ID or IC will show that icon. 
    In case of emergency: In InDesign (can't do this in InCopy), select the locked story and Unlink it in the Links panel from the Links panel menu. It breaks the link to the original ICML file an turns it back into a normal InDesign text frame. Then select the frame, and export it to InCopy format again *with a different filename* than before, but saves it to the same place as the other ICML stories for that layout.

    I have a wedding project in Final cut express that was just about finish. It was left to render. When I came back the G5 had a system failure so I restarted. When it was back on I got into another project I was working on. Just a few minutes ago I tried to get into the first project and a message comes up saying "Unable to Read File" I can only click okay and when I do, I see the orignal project with none of my edits. What in the world happened? and how do I get my project back? This is very important.

    It looks like you did not have Autosave Vault turned on in User Preferences (which would have provided you with an earlier version of your project). I suggest that you make a Finder search in all Hard Drives, looking for the name of your failed project file, in case there is an earlier copy saved somewhere else. Perhaps you saved it by mistake somewhere else, or FCE did make an Autosave but put it somewhere else. I'm sorry, but I can't suggest anything else.
    But here's a thought: are you getting "Media Offline" in your failed project? If so, you could reconnect the clips in the Browser and Timeline to their sources in the Capture Scratch area
